D-Mannopyranose
D-Mannopyranose is a hexose or a fermentable monosaccharide and an isomer of glucose extracted from manna, ash Fraxinus ornus and related plants. Synonyms: Mannopyranose, D-; Demannose. Grade: ≥95%. CAS No. 530-26-7. Molecular formula: C6H12O6. Mole weight: 180.16.

D-Mannose
D-Mannose is a carbohydrate that is important in the glycosylation of molecules in a variety of cellular processes. It is involved in N and O glycosylation of bovine why protein products, used in infant formulas. It is also responsible for the O-glycosylation of the T helper cell-derived cytokine interlukin-17A.
